The recent announcement of the departure of Alain Lévesque, Chief Financial Officer (CFO) of Orbec, has sparked interest among investors and market analysts. This article explores the implications of this management change and the potential impacts on Orbec's financial reporting, growth strategy, and investor confidence.
Orbec, a gold exploration company with a significant mineral claim position near Chibougamau, Québec, has experienced a strategic evolution in recent years. The departure of Lévesque, a seasoned CFO with extensive experience in financial reporting and corporate governance, may introduce short-term volatility. However, the company's robust asset base, particularly the Muus Gold Project, and its technical collaboration with IAMGOLD position Orbec well in the gold sector.
The market's reaction to Orbec's CFO change has been relatively muted, with share prices fluctuating slightly but remaining stable. Analysts at MarketWirenews.com have suggested that the change is a normal part of corporate evolution and that Orbec's strategic assets will continue to drive value. They also highlighted the potential for Orbec to benefit from the favorable gold market conditions, noting that the commodity's safe haven status could enhance its value proposition.

Orbec's exploration efforts, in technical collaboration with IAMGOLD, suggest a focused and strategic growth plan. The recent discovery of copper-gold volcanogenic massive sulphide mineralization further enhances Orbec's prospects. As Orbec advances exploration at the Muus Gold Project, potential discoveries could significantly enhance its value proposition, making it an attractive prospect for long-term investors.
Investors should monitor the appointment of a new CFO closely, as this individual will play a crucial role in guiding the company's financial strategy amidst these exciting developments. In conclusion, while the CFO transition may introduce short-term volatility, Orbec’s strategic assets, coupled with favorable market conditions for gold, suggest a trajectory of potential growth and opportunity for investors willing to adopt a longer-term perspective.
